How to complete an MBA dissertation

There are several ways for students to ensure the successful completion of their Ignou MBA project. One of the most important is to take advantage of faculty help whenever possible. Most universities require students to work with a faculty supervisor throughout the process of completing their dissertations, and it is crucial to utilize their expertise and insight.

Another key to success is demonstrating a thorough understanding of the research process. MBA students who can demonstrate their expertise in research are more likely to be successful in their careers as they have the skills to gather and analyze information.

Choosing the right dissertation topic is also crucial. MBA students should select a topic that allows them to gather adequate information and conduct a thorough analysis. It is important to choose a topic that is relevant and of interest to the student, as the process of completing a dissertation can be long and challenging.

Tips to write a Successful MBA dissertation

Start early: Begin thinking about your dissertation topic and research question as early as possible in your MBA program. This will give you ample time to conduct research, gather data, and write your dissertation.

Choose a topic that is relevant and interesting to you: The process of completing an MBA dissertation can be long and challenging, so it is important to choose a topic that you are passionate about. This will help you stay motivated and engaged in the research process.

Develop a clear research question: Your research question should be focused and specific, and it should guide your research and analysis.

Make sure to carefully evaluate the credibility and reliability of your sources.

Take detailed notes: As you conduct your research, be sure to take detailed notes and keep track of your sources. This will make it easier to reference them in your dissertation and avoid plagiarism.

Seek feedback from your supervisor: Work closely with your faculty supervisor throughout the research and writing process. They can provide valuable feedback and guidance to help you stay on track and improve your work.

Stay organized: Create a schedule and plan to stay organized and on track with your research and writing. This will help you avoid last-minute rushes and ensure that you have enough time to revise and proofread your work.

Proofread and revise carefully: Be sure to proofread and revise your work carefully to ensure that it is clear, concise, and free of errors. Consider having a peer or a professional editor review your work for additional feedback.
